The other big one that sticks out in my mind is that they dont cancel for rain in Ohio anymore. Now they dont cancel until rain actually falls from the sky and if its not a down pour and the radar looks good they have even been drying the track. But yet someone will post at some point this year that PRP cancel when it rains on monday even though they have improved that aspect greatly. This is why I get annoyed
Yes, PRP is no where near perfect and have areas to improve but thats not just going to happen over night and if people cant see that they have been improving then I guess they are the glass half empty people.
The only thing I wish for which could happen, but who knows and would cost ALOT of money is to lengthen the track for a bigger shut down and get some NMRA/NMCA series races in there. To me that would be awesome, not only to participate but to spectate as well.
They had a NMCA in 2003
Yeah I would like to see them get some different series at the track. I dont think that there is any plan to lengthen the track at this time. I think their plans have changed but Like I said anything I post is just word of mouth. I dont think the shut down is the reason some of those series dont come to PRP because there has been very fast cars down that track you just have to blow the chutes. I personally think them putting in showers will make it better and attract racers to travel to PRP for those types of series.

From what I understand, the entrance road off of Stone Jug will not be paved. HOWEVER... the new entrance from the 2011 season, directly off of Route 22, that brings you in by the playground on the right lane side, is going to be paved. Once I get confirmation on that, I'll post again.
PRP has 1700' of shutdown. Nitro cars were able to stop... the jet dragsters go 290mph in the 1/4, and they stop. Jeff Lutz, in the '57 Chevy at 2010 Drag Week, went 7.0x at 200mph, no chute, big heavy car, and got it stopped hundreds of feet from the beach.
